Output bb3863e68c5905a7f58daba2986bac5f41f1ac75ff74d84eb5887ba04c197caf:107

value
533849
script pubkey
OP_0 OP_PUSHBYTES_20 ad3b44452039cea08f00bec9ce6e79345718925e
address
bc1q45a5g3fq8882prcqhmyuumnex3t33yj72a0elz
transaction
bb3863e68c5905a7f58daba2986bac5f41f1ac75ff74d84eb5887ba04c197caf
spent
true